OverviewOn a routine intelligence mission in Tehran, Jack Ryan, Jr., meets his oldest friend, Seth Gregory. As they part, Seth gives Jack a key and a perplexing message.The next day Jack is summoned by two men who claim Seth has disappearedwith funds for a vital intelligence operation. Insisting Seth has turned, they leave Jack with a warning- If you hear from Seth Gregory, call us immediately.But they don't know Jack.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ationGrant Blackwood is the author of the Briggs Tanner books and the co-author along with Clive Cussler of Lost Empire, Spartan Gold and The Kingdom. He has also co-written Dead or Alive with Tom Clancy, and now writes novels in the Tom Clancy series alongside Mark Greaney. Blackwood is a U.S. Navy veteran who lives in Colorado.
